Nothing Phone (3a) Lite is Imminent…and I’m Confused about It

By Viral Trending Content 5 Min Read
Share
SHARE

Thought Nothing was done with new phones for 2025? Think again.

Contents
Carl Pei suggested there wouldn’t be oneNothing already has a budget phone sub-brandIt probably won’t be much cheaper than the Phone (3a)

As we reported earlier this month, the company has confirmed that it’ll launch its “first entry-level smartphone” this week: the Phone (3a) Lite.

Specifically, the phone will be unveiled this Wednesday, 29 October, so you don’t have to wait long to find out all about it.

An official blog post announcing the news gives little away, although we do have confirmation that the phone will include some transparent design elements, just like Nothing’s other handsets. The “Light up the everyday” tagline also suggests that the rear ‘Glyph’ lights will be returning, despite their removal from the flagship Phone (3).

The post is accompanied by a rather cryptic teaser image (shown above) that doesn’t tell us much.

But even before it launches, I have one big question: why? In the context of Nothing’s other phones and everything that’s come before, the Phone (3a) Lite doesn’t make much sense at all.

Carl Pei suggested there wouldn’t be one

At Tech Advisor, we report on plenty of rumours regarding upcoming smartphones, adding the caveat that they may not ever come to pass.

However, when information comes directly from the manufacturer, we tend to believe it. So, when Nothing CEO Carl Pei posted on X after the Phone (3) launch in July to say “the series 3 familia is complete”, we took that to be a fact.

Was that a deliberately misleading post, or has something significant changed since then?

We might never know, but Nothing’s assertion that the Phone (3a) Lite will be “completing our Phone (3) Series lineup” suggests a clear shift in strategy.

But that’s not all. Some facts about existing models make me believe that a fourth phone is totally unnecessary.

Nothing already has a budget phone sub-brand

Until now, each Phone (3) series handset made a lot of sense. At one end of the scale, the regular Phone (3a) offers the best smartphone experience of any sub-£400 handset. Conversely, the £799/$799 Phone (3) adds something genuinely unique to the flagship smartphone space. In the middle, the Phone (3a) Pro balances premium features with a modest £449 price tag.

You might be thinking that there’s an opportunity in the budget smartphone space, but that’s where Nothing’s CMF sub-brand comes in. The CMF Phone 2 Pro, which launched in May, already offers a compelling experience for just £219, and I highly doubt the Phone (3a) Lite would go even cheaper than that.

Which brings me to my next concern…

It probably won’t be much cheaper than the Phone (3a)

At the time of their respective launches, there was a £100 price difference between the £219 CMF Phone 2 Pro and the regular Phone (3).

Prices fluctuate all the time, but it gives Nothing a very small cost range to slot in another new phone, unless it surprises us all with a sub-£200 device.

Indeed, according to French site Dealabs, the Phone (3a) Lite will retail between €239.99 and €249.99 in Europe. Assuming the UK figure is similar (judging by the (3a) and (3a) Pro, a US launch seems unlikely), that would make it around £70-80 cheaper than the Phone (3a) when paying full price.

Given how good the Phone (3a) is, it’ll be hard to convince people not to spend the extra money, especially if there are significant downgrades on the (3a) Lite. And with Black Friday just a few weeks away, the Phone (3a) feels ripe for significant discounts, even though nothing (unavoidable pun) is confirmed at this stage.

I really hope I’m proved wrong, and that the Phone (3a) Lite is a superb device that more than justifies its existence. But at this stage, I really can’t see that happening.
